A mathematical model for the growth of dendritic trees
Neuroscience Letters
|March 15, 1985
Abstract:
A theoretical model for calculating the total length of dendritic trees is presented. Predictions of velocity of dendritic growth, time when branching begins and mean maximal extent of dendritic tree derived from the model for apical dendrites in entorhinal cortex of the rat are presented.
